1030 – TV On The Radio – Dear Science

I think 2011 was around the time TV On The Radio came into my knowledge of them as a band. Oddly, I was certain they were Australians, but they are actually Americans. Their third album Dear Science was released in 2008. I recognize the title of the album, but I am not sure if I remember any of the songs.

The worst song was definitely “Dancing Choose”. The best songs were “Crying”, “Lover’s Day”, “Golden Age”, “Family Tree”, and “Love Dog”.

Overall, I am surprised this is the album that the critics loved. I preferred their fourth album Nine Types of Light. I am not saying that the album is terrible because it is not. I often hear Prince-like vocals in some of the songs, which tells me he influenced them. 8.5/10.
